亞馬遜云代理商:CCS靜態(tài)代碼檢查
引言
隨著云計(jì)算技術(shù)的飛速發(fā)展,越來(lái)越多的企業(yè)和開(kāi)發(fā)者選擇將其應(yīng)用程序部署在云端,以提升業(yè)務(wù)的靈活性和可擴(kuò)展性。在云服務(wù)領(lǐng)域,亞馬遜云(AWS)作為全球領(lǐng)先的云服務(wù)提供商,提供了多種解決方案,幫助企業(yè)輕松應(yīng)對(duì)復(fù)雜的IT基礎(chǔ)架構(gòu)管理。然而,隨著云計(jì)算和應(yīng)用程序開(kāi)發(fā)的復(fù)雜性增加,如何確保代碼的安全性、性能以及符合相關(guān)的開(kāi)發(fā)規(guī)范,變得至關(guān)重要。在這種背景下,靜態(tài)代碼檢查(Static Code Analysis)工具應(yīng)運(yùn)而生,成為開(kāi)發(fā)者提高代碼質(zhì)量、減少漏洞和優(yōu)化性能的重要手段。
亞馬遜云(AWS)的優(yōu)勢(shì)
AWS是目前全球領(lǐng)先的云計(jì)算平臺(tái),憑借其卓越的技術(shù)實(shí)力和豐富的服務(wù)種類,已經(jīng)成為了大多數(shù)企業(yè)的首選云服務(wù)平臺(tái)。AWS具有以下主要優(yōu)勢(shì):
- 全球基礎(chǔ)設(shè)施:AWS在全球多個(gè)區(qū)域擁有數(shù)據(jù)中心,企業(yè)可以根據(jù)業(yè)務(wù)需求選擇最優(yōu)的服務(wù)器位置,確保低延遲和高可用性。
- 高度靈活性和可擴(kuò)展性:AWS允許用戶根據(jù)業(yè)務(wù)需求動(dòng)態(tài)調(diào)整資源,快速增加或減少計(jì)算資源,確保業(yè)務(wù)穩(wěn)定運(yùn)行。
- 廣泛的服務(wù)種類:AWS提供從計(jì)算、存儲(chǔ)、數(shù)據(jù)庫(kù)到人工智能、物聯(lián)網(wǎng)等多種服務(wù),滿足各類企業(yè)的不同需求。
- 安全性與合規(guī)性:AWS具備高度安全的云環(huán)境,提供多層次的安全措施,如加密、身份驗(yàn)證、訪問(wèn)控制等,并遵循全球多個(gè)標(biāo)準(zhǔn)的合規(guī)性要求。
- 成本效益:AWS采用按需計(jì)費(fèi)的模式,企業(yè)只需為實(shí)際使用的資源付費(fèi),極大降低了運(yùn)營(yíng)成本。
CCS靜態(tài)代碼檢查的作用
CCS靜態(tài)代碼檢查是一種在不運(yùn)行程序的情況下,對(duì)代碼進(jìn)行分析的工具。它通過(guò)靜態(tài)分析,幫助開(kāi)發(fā)者發(fā)現(xiàn)代碼中的潛在問(wèn)題、性能瓶頸、安全漏洞以及不符合開(kāi)發(fā)規(guī)范的地方。靜態(tài)代碼檢查工具在軟件開(kāi)發(fā)過(guò)程中起到了以下重要作用:
- 提高代碼質(zhì)量:通過(guò)自動(dòng)化分析,CCS靜態(tài)代碼檢查能夠迅速檢測(cè)出代碼中的常見(jiàn)錯(cuò)誤,如變量未初始化、空指針引用、數(shù)組越界等問(wèn)題,確保代碼的高質(zhì)量。
- 安全性增強(qiáng):靜態(tài)代碼檢查可以發(fā)現(xiàn)潛在的安全漏洞,例如未加密的敏感數(shù)據(jù)傳輸、不安全的輸入輸出操作等,幫助開(kāi)發(fā)者盡早修復(fù)漏洞,降低安全風(fēng)險(xiǎn)。
- 優(yōu)化性能:通過(guò)分析代碼的復(fù)雜度和資源占用情況,靜態(tài)代碼檢查工具可以幫助開(kāi)發(fā)者發(fā)現(xiàn)性能瓶頸,并給出優(yōu)化建議,從而提高應(yīng)用程序的運(yùn)行效率。
- 合規(guī)性檢查:靜態(tài)代碼檢查還可以根據(jù)特定的編碼標(biāo)準(zhǔn)和行業(yè)規(guī)范,對(duì)代碼進(jìn)行合規(guī)性分析,確保開(kāi)發(fā)流程符合規(guī)定,減少后期審計(jì)的壓力。
為什么選擇AWS代理商?
雖然AWS自身提供了豐富的服務(wù),但通過(guò)選擇一個(gè)值得信賴的AWS代理商如CCS,可以為企業(yè)帶來(lái)更多的優(yōu)勢(shì)和保障。AWS代理商不僅僅是提供技術(shù)支持,還能夠幫助企業(yè)更好地利用AWS的服務(wù)來(lái)提升業(yè)務(wù)效率,尤其在代碼檢查和安全方面,CCS靜態(tài)代碼檢查能夠與AWS云平臺(tái)無(wú)縫結(jié)合。以下是通過(guò)代理商使用AWS服務(wù)的幾大優(yōu)勢(shì):
- 技術(shù)支持與咨詢:AWS代理商擁有專業(yè)的技術(shù)團(tuán)隊(duì),能夠?yàn)槠髽I(yè)提供個(gè)性化的技術(shù)咨詢與支持,幫助企業(yè)快速上手并高效利用AWS的各類服務(wù)。
- 定制化解決方案:代理商根據(jù)企業(yè)的具體需求,定制最適合的云計(jì)算架構(gòu)與服務(wù),幫助企業(yè)最大化利用AWS資源,實(shí)現(xiàn)業(yè)務(wù)的快速增長(zhǎng)。
- 資源優(yōu)化與成本控制:AWS代理商可以幫助企業(yè)優(yōu)化資源使用,提供最佳實(shí)踐建議,確保企業(yè)在使用AWS服務(wù)時(shí)實(shí)現(xiàn)最優(yōu)的成本效益。
- 全方位安全保障:通過(guò)代理商的安全咨詢和服務(wù),企業(yè)可以更好地實(shí)施基于AWS的安全策略,如靜態(tài)代碼檢查、數(shù)據(jù)加密、訪問(wèn)控制等,有效保護(hù)企業(yè)的敏感數(shù)據(jù)。
- 本地化支持:與全球AWS服務(wù)相比,代理商可以提供本地化的支持服務(wù),解決區(qū)域性的問(wèn)題,幫助企業(yè)更好地進(jìn)行跨境業(yè)務(wù)拓展。
CCS靜態(tài)代碼檢查與AWS的完美結(jié)合
CCS作為AWS代理商,提供的不僅是基礎(chǔ)的云服務(wù)支持,更結(jié)合了靜態(tài)代碼檢查工具來(lái)進(jìn)一步優(yōu)化企業(yè)的開(kāi)發(fā)流程。通過(guò)將CCS靜態(tài)代碼檢查與AWS的云平臺(tái)結(jié)合,企業(yè)能夠享受到以下特定的優(yōu)勢(shì):
- 自動(dòng)化代碼檢查與持續(xù)集成:CCS靜態(tài)代碼檢查能夠與AWS的DevOps工具(如AWS CodeBuild、AWS CodePipeline)無(wú)縫集成,實(shí)現(xiàn)自動(dòng)化代碼檢查和持續(xù)集成,提高開(kāi)發(fā)效率。
- 實(shí)時(shí)安全監(jiān)測(cè):通過(guò)AWS的安全服務(wù)(如Amazon GuardDuty)和CCS的靜態(tài)代碼檢查,企業(yè)能夠?qū)Υa中的安全問(wèn)題進(jìn)行實(shí)時(shí)監(jiān)測(cè)和處理,防止?jié)撛诘陌踩{。
- 靈活的云環(huán)境適配:CCS靜態(tài)代碼檢查能夠根據(jù)AWS的多樣化環(huán)境(如EC2、Lambda等)進(jìn)行優(yōu)化分析,確保代碼在不同云服務(wù)中的高效運(yùn)行。
總結(jié)
通過(guò)結(jié)合AWS的全球云計(jì)算平臺(tái)和CCS的靜態(tài)代碼檢查服務(wù),企業(yè)能夠在提升代碼質(zhì)量、安全性和合規(guī)性的同時(shí),最大化利用云計(jì)算的靈活性和可擴(kuò)展性。AWS代理商不僅提供技術(shù)支持,還幫助企業(yè)優(yōu)化成本和提升業(yè)務(wù)效率。未來(lái),隨著云計(jì)算技術(shù)的進(jìn)一步發(fā)展,借助AWS和靜態(tài)代碼檢查工具,企業(yè)將能夠在激烈的市場(chǎng)競(jìng)爭(zhēng)中保持領(lǐng)先地位。